Handover: per-tenant rate quotas (Quotaline service)

Welcome aboard. Quotaline enforces per-tenant request quotas for the Merrow platform. Limits live in the tenant config table; the sidecar refreshes them every 60 seconds, so changes aren't instant. Overrides for enterprise tenants go through the quota-override queue — don't edit rows directly. Burst allowances are computed nightly by the reaper job; if it fails, tenants fall back to default limits. To unlock the quota admin vault during your first rotation, use the recovery passphrase below.

strongbox words: ulamir-ulaix

Schema registry quick notes for Flowgate events: if producers start failing with compatibility errors, someone probably pushed a breaking schema change without bumping the subject version. Don't delete schemas to "fix" it — that breaks replay for everyone downstream. Instead, roll the subject back to the last known-good version and ping the owning team. Registry restarts are safe; it's stateless apart from its backing store. Step-by-step rollback instructions, including the compatibility matrix, are kept on the internal page here.

runbook for tagug-hafog: https://jira.lumiclabs.internal/projects/pages/pages/9773c0d8

Ticket: Config drift on Ledgerline migration runners

Summary: Plugin authors have reported inconsistent behavior during zero-downtime schema migrations on Ledgerline. Root cause is configuration drift between the blue and green migration runners — three nodes were still using last quarter's lock-timeout settings, so expand/contract phases overlapped on some shards. Plugins that hook the post-expand event may have fired twice. We've re-baselined all runners. If your plugin validates runner config, check it against the canonical values below.

service settings:
ralael:
  pin: 7453
  tenant: zorath
  seal: seal_087806e4
  metrics_host: metrics.ralael.paliqworks.example
  standby_team: fraath
  escalation: praok-istiel
  nonce: 10e083

## Authentication

Publishing a new version of the Lattice component library requires a registry token. Tokens rotate quarterly. Release manager cuts the tag, then pushes via the Quillgate CI lane. Do not publish from local machines. Staging validation runs automatically after push. For the internal registry service, authenticate with the key below.

gateway credential: vxb3-p91